Textile Lubricants (Spin Finish) Market – View in Detailed Research Report
The global Textile Lubricants (Spin Finish) market was valued at USD 2,300 Mn in 2025 and is projected to reach USD 3,600 Mn by 2034, exhibiting a CAGR of 5.1% during the forecast period.
Spin finish lubricants are specialized chemical formulations applied to synthetic fibers during the spinning process to reduce friction, improve yarn strength, and enhance dye uptake.

Strategic Outlook
In the coming decade, the textile lubricants market will see a shift toward multifunctional additives that simultaneously deliver slip, anti‑static, and flame‑retardant properties. The integration of digital dispensing systems will enable precise metering, reducing waste and improving consistency. Manufacturers that embed these technologies will command premium pricing, reinforcing their competitive advantage.
Emerging Trends and Future Outlook
- Rapid adoption of bio‑based, low‑VOC spin finishes in North America and Europe.
- Increased demand for multifunctional additives in automotive and aerospace composites.
- Digital monitoring and predictive maintenance integration in spinning lines.
- Strategic alliances between chemical suppliers and textile OEMs to co‑develop tailored solutions.
- Growth of green chemistry research funding, accelerating new additive development.
